tormozit / RDT1C

Подсистема "Инструменты разработчика" для платформы 1С 8
http://devtool1c.ucoz.ru
88 stars 8 forks source link

Интерфейсная панель. ctrl-alt-g не всегда срабатывает #544

Closed dmitri-0 closed 9 months ago

dmitri-0 commented 9 months ago

Программное окружение Платформа: 8.3.21.1775 Режим БД: клиент-серверный Конфигурация. Основной режим запуска: Обычное приложение Конфигурация. Вариант встроенного языка: Русский Конфигурация. Режим управления блокировкой данных: Управляемый Конфигурация. Режим совместимости: Версия8_3_10 Конфигурация. Режим использования синхронных вызовов: Использовать Инструменты разработчика. Версия: Расширение 6.98.3e Инструменты разработчика. Инструмент: Прочее Инструменты разработчика. Перехват клавиатурного ввода: Да Инструменты разработчика. Объекты на сервере: Нет Инструменты разработчика. Асинхронность запрещена: Нет Инструменты разработчика. Разрешены имитаторы: Да Расширения. ИнструментыРазработчикаTormozit (6.98.3e) Клиент. Приложение: Обычное приложение 64б Клиент. Проверка модальных вызовов: Нет Клиент. Язык интерфейса конфигурации: ru Клиент. Язык интерфейса системы: ru Клиент. Отладка разрешена: Да Клиент. Постоянный кэш метаданных: Да Клиент. ОС: Майкрософт Windows 10 Pro 64-разрядная Русский Клиент. ОС от имени администратора: Нет Клиент. ОС выполнение BAT: Да Клиент. ОС Текущая кодовая страница: 866 Клиент-Сервер. Пинг: 1мс Сервер. ОС: Microsoft Windows Server 2016 Standard 64-bit Русский Сервер. Процесс: 64б Сервер. Отладка: tcp

Воспроизведение проблемы

  1. Открыл Предприятие
  2. нажимаю ctrl-alt-g. флаг перехват клавиатуры в настройках ир установлен
  3. ничего не происходит
  4. ctrl-alt-g начинает работать после открытия любой формы в предприятии
  5. первой интерфейсная панель не хочет открываться

Ожидаемое поведение после открытия предприятия сразу попасть в интерфейсную панель через ctrl-alt-g а не мышкой

tormozit commented 9 months ago

Так сделано умышленно, чтобы ускорить старт сеанса обычного приложения и избежать нежелательных эффектов в некоторых старых конфигурациях под обычное приложение, где есть много форм с тяжелыми обработчиками внешних событий. Мне кажется что не так уж и тяжело сначала открыть любую одну форму инструмента без клавиатуры.

dmitri-0 commented 9 months ago

согласен, думал это баг теперь понятно спасибо